NEW YORK, March 24, 2017 -- Harris & Harris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:TINY) (the "Company") reported today that it has filed an amendment to its Certificate of Incorporation to change its corporate name to 180 Degree Capital Corp. This amendment was filed following receipt of the required votes from its shareholders at a Special Meeting of Shareholders held today.
Additionally, the Company announced that its common stock will begin trading on the NASDAQ stock market under the new symbol of TURN on March 27, 2017. The Company will also be launching a new website that will be accessible at www.180degreecapital.com.
The Company also announced that it received the required support from shareholders to enable the Board of Directors to withdraw the Company’s election to be treated as a business development company ("BDC") under the Investment Company Act of 1940, as amended (the "1940 Act"). The Company plans to file the withdrawal notice with the Securities and Exchange Commission in conjunction with its registration as a registered closed-end fund under the 1940 Act on or before March 31, 2017.
